Success Metrics A smart city implementation without clear success metrics becomes an innovation vanity task. Define particular, measurable results lined up with city strategic goals. Normal smart city KPIs cover operational efficiency, resident outcomes, financial impact, and sustainability metrics.

Early wins (traffic minimized 15% in 4 months, energy savings apparent in first expense cycle) construct stakeholder self-confidence and fund subsequent stages. The global smart infrastructure market size was approximated at USD 449.71 billion in 2024 and is forecasted to increase from USD 542.03 billion in 2025 to roughly USD 2,778.81 billion by 2034, broadening at a CAGR of 19.98% from 2025 to 2034. The wise facilities market is growing substantially due to the fact that more money is being purchased smart city projects by the federal government and economic sector.

By using, in 2024, the products sector has contributed more than 70% of the market share. By type, in 2024, the wise transportation system section held the largest share of the market.
